Tubay, officially the Municipality of Tubay, is a municipality in the province of Agusan del Norte,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 25,785 people. Tubay is situated 5 km north of Atega Park.

Remedios T. Romualdez, officially the Municipality of Remedios T. Romualdez, is a municipality in the province of Agusan del Norte,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 17,155 people, making it the least populated town in the province. Remedios T. Romualdez is situated 9 km southeast of Atega Park.
